Comfort and functionality are the focal points of the 2024 CR-V. The two-row SUV has plush seating for up to five adult passengers and plenty of legroom so everyone can enjoy a relaxed ride. The front seat is dominated by a clean dashboard that features an easy-to-use touchscreen and redundant physical controls that allow for quick adjustments to things like volume and temperature while on the go.
If you’re a driver that needs a good bit of cargo room, you’ll be pleased to find 39.3 cubic feet of cargo space behind the rear seat, and with the second-row 60/40 split bench seat folded, you’ll have access to a full 76.5 cubic feet of space.
When you pop the hood on the 2024 CR-V, you’ll find a 190-horsepower 1.5-liter 4-cylinder married to a continuously variable transmission (CVT). Front-wheel drive is standard, and all-wheel drive is available. The spunky engine has more than enough power to make merging and passing on the highway a breeze, and the agile chassis makes driving around town enjoyable as well.
The entry-level CR-V is equipped with a 7-inch touchscreen infotainment system, noted for its user-friendly interface, sharp graphics, and responsive touch controls. To enhance user convenience, it includes a number of additional controls in the form of knobs and buttons located on the dashboard and steering wheel. Standard equipment encompasses wired Apple CarPlay® and Android Auto™ compatibility, a four-speaker audio system, and a USB port.
